DLINK DIR 600, problem with step of MAC adress
« on: February 11, 2013, 05:50:18 AM »

I put the installation CD. He came to a step required to choose the type of IPS. I chose Dinamyc IP, because it is at my cable modem. And mark the field "Clone MAC Address" and click on, but after loading throws that I have entered the wrong MAC address. I found the MAC address (cmd-ipconfig/all) and enrolled in 6 empty fields, but just not to cross this step. Can you help me, please?

Re: DLINK DIR 600, problem with step of MAC adress
« Reply #1 on: February 11, 2013, 06:44:27 AM »

Try using the routers web page wizard at 192.168.0.1.

Temporarily disable any 3rd party security SW while setting up the router.
Use IE or FF browsers to access the web page.
